Shafayet Mansoor Rana’s ‘Ke Kokhon Kibhabe’ to air on Valentine’s Day
Director Shafayet Mansoor Rana is coming up with short film series on the occasion of the Valentine’s Day. The series, titled “Ke Kokhon Kibhabe” includes three short films-- “Hot Patties” featuring Salman Mohammad Muqtadir and Sabila Nur, “Black Box” featuring Yash Rohan and Samira Khan Mahi, and “Oprokashito” featuring Irfan Sajjad and Tasnia Farin in the lead roles.

‘The Grave’ eligible for Oscars reminder list
Bangladesh’s first English feature film, “The Grave”, has been shortlisted in the reminder list of productions eligible for the 94th Academy Awards, with 276 other films.

The first time our flag was hoisted, we were in tears: Sharmila Banerjee
Eminent dancer Sharmila Banerjee is the lead Manipuri instructor at Chhayanaut Sangeet Bidyatan. She also spearheads the dance school, Nritya Nandan. During the Liberation War of Bangladesh in 1971, she alongside her family were forced to flee to India, as their home in Raozan, Chattogram was completely destroyed.
